I ordered this from another etailer since Amazon didn't have it. It's a great unit. CD player sounds very good, but not great with no extra buzzing or noises. You can select shuffle CD and can also select the particular track you want the alarm to start on. Radio has very good reception and sound. I have not used the buzzer yet so can't comment on how ok or annoying it is. The manual says it beeps and progressively changes. You can set the CD, radio, or buzzer for the alarm...one, all, or any combination of the three each with it's own seperate wake up time. I start with a soothing CD, then NPR comes on, and then the buzzer is the final backup in case I'm really lazy that day. The display is very good, visible from variety of angles and not so bright as to be annoying at night. The unit in general feels well made and I expect it will last awhile. Good value.

In addition to all the positive comments about this model, many of the reviews here cite the lack of a battery as a potential negative. But according to Sony's specs, "POWER BACK-UP SYSTEM is built-in and needs no additional battery to maintain time and alarm settings in event of blackout or power failure."
